Condición: Neu. nach der Bestellung gedruckt Neuware - Printed after ordering - Ten Days of Blue Sky opens the screen door to feel the breeze off an immense ocean of possibilities. Not stopping to pause, Bill Gleeson writes quickly and automatically drawing forth unconscious thoughts in an attempt to portray the underlying optimism that drives the human condition. Written start to finish in just ten days, the fifty-eight poems of this collection are an eclectic mix of free association and flowing dream imagery that portray an emerging versatile writer with the unique ability to leap backward and forward in the same breath, to use his unique voice to shed light on a world in desperate need of hope.
